DNS解析与服务器IP的区别,DNS IP并不是服务器IP
卡尔云官网
www.kaeryun.com
在互联网中,域名(如www.example.com)和服务器IP地址(如192.168.1.1)是两个密切相关但又不同的概念,很多人容易混淆这两者,尤其是当他们听说“DNS IP”时,可能会误以为这就是服务器的实际运行地址,事实并非如此,让我来为你详细解释一下。
什么是DNS解析?
DNS(Domain Name System)解析是互联网中的一个关键过程,它将用户输入的域名(如www.example.com)转换为对应的IP地址(如192.168.1.1),这个过程由DNS服务器完成,这些服务器负责将域名映射到正确的IP地址。
举个例子,当你在浏览器中输入www.example.com时,浏览器会向DNS服务器发送请求,DNS服务器会解析出该域名对应的IP地址,然后将请求发送到该IP地址对应的服务器上,这样,你就可以访问example.com网站了。
为什么需要DNS解析?
DNS解析的一个重要原因是,用户通常不会记住复杂的服务器IP地址,通过将域名映射到IP地址,用户可以更方便地访问网站,而无需记住具体的服务器地址。
DNS解析的关键作用
- 简化访问:用户只需要记住域名(如www.example.com),而不是复杂的IP地址(如192.168.1.1)。
- 可靠性:DNS解析确保了即使IP地址发生变化,用户仍然可以访问到正确的网站。
- 标准化:DNS解析为互联网上的设备提供了一个统一的地址系统,使通信更加高效。
DNS IP和服务器IP的区别
DNS IP是什么?
DNS IP是指在DNS解析过程中得到的中间IP地址,它并不是实际运行服务器的IP地址,而是一个临时的、由DNS服务器分配的IP地址,当你访问www.example.com时,DNS解析会将域名转换为192.168.1.1,这个192.168.1.1就是DNS IP。
服务器IP是什么?
服务器IP是指实际运行网站的服务器的IP地址,如果你的example.com网站托管在192.168.1.1服务器上,那么这个IP地址就是服务器IP,只有当用户直接连接到192.168.1.1时,网站才能正常运行。
两者的区别
- 来源:DNS IP是由DNS服务器分配的,而服务器IP是实际运行服务器的地址。
- 用途:DNS IP用于将域名映射到正确的服务器,而服务器IP用于直接连接到服务器。
- 变化:DNS IP可以随时变化,而服务器IP通常是固定的(除非服务器进行IP升级)。
为什么需要DNS解析?
想象一下,如果没有DNS解析,用户输入域名时,就需要知道对应的IP地址,这显然不现实,DNS解析的存在使得互联网上的设备能够通过简单的域名访问复杂的服务器网络。
DNS解析的可靠性
DNS解析的可靠性是互联网正常运行的关键,如果DNS解析出错,用户将无法访问到网站,DNS服务提供商需要确保DNS解析的准确性和可靠性。
DNS IP并不是服务器IP,它只是一个中间的IP地址,用于将域名映射到正确的服务器,服务器IP才是实际运行网站的服务器地址,通过DNS解析,用户可以更方便地访问互联网,而无需记住复杂的IP地址。
希望这个解释能帮助你更好地理解DNS解析和IP地址之间的关系,如果你还有其他问题,欢迎继续提问!
卡尔云官网
www.kaeryun.com